Class: MultiSAX::Sax
- Inherits:
-
Object
- Object
- MultiSAX::Sax
- Defined in:
- lib/multisax.rb
Overview
This class provides singleton interface to MultiSAX::SAX.
Constant Summary collapse
Class Method Summary collapse
-
.open(*list) ⇒ Object
MultiSAX::SAX#open.
-
.parse(source, listener) ⇒ Object
MultiSAX::SAX#parse.
-
.parsefile(filename, listener) ⇒ Object
MultiSAX::SAX#parsefile.
-
.parser ⇒ Object
MultiSAX::SAX#parser.
-
.reset ⇒ Object
MultiSAX::SAX#reset.
Class Method Details
.open(*list) ⇒ Object
MultiSAX::SAX#open
329 |
# File 'lib/multisax.rb', line 329 def self.open(*list) @@multisax_singleton.open(*list) end |
.parse(source, listener) ⇒ Object
MultiSAX::SAX#parse
335 |
# File 'lib/multisax.rb', line 335 def self.parse(source,listener) @@multisax_singleton.parse(source,listener) end |
.parsefile(filename, listener) ⇒ Object
MultiSAX::SAX#parsefile
337 |
# File 'lib/multisax.rb', line 337 def self.parsefile(filename,listener) @@multisax_singleton.parsefile(filename,listener) end |
.parser ⇒ Object
MultiSAX::SAX#parser
333 |
# File 'lib/multisax.rb', line 333 def self.parser() @@multisax_singleton.parser() end |
.reset ⇒ Object
MultiSAX::SAX#reset
331 |
# File 'lib/multisax.rb', line 331 def self.reset() @@multisax_singleton.reset() end |